F-104G "3-11" 132°Gruppo of 3°Stormo 1983 F-104G, construction number 683-9998, serial number MM6501, model 683-10-19, built by LockheedThe aircraft rolled out from the Lockheed assembly plant in Palmdale, CA, in February 1962 with manufacturer's number 9998 first flight Palmdale, CA with AMI pilot Capt. Franco Bonazzi March 2, 1962 at Lockheed; delivery date AMI March 3, 1962 the aircraft was then temporarily "loaned" by IAF to FIAT and used by Vittorio Sanseverino, FIAT chief test pilot, for familiarization flights at Palmdale before being shipped to Torino, Italy; first Starfighter in service with Aeronautica Militare Italiana first flight Caselle June 9, 1962 coded to MM6501 by Vittorio Sanseverino; ready August 10, 1962; September 29, 1962 delivered again to the AMI and re-accepted by Franco Bonazzi delivery in 1962 MM 6501 was assigned to the IAF Flight Test Center (RSV-Reparto Sperimentale di Volo) in Pratica di Mare as RS-1 and in 1967 she was still there; IRAN till 18.3.1969; delivery date 102°Gruppo 18.3.1969, 5-04 03.1969-06.1972; IRAN 15.3.1972-13.11.1972 delivery date 154°Gruppo 13.11.1972, 6-20(?) 6-05(?) 12.1972-3.5.1976 IRAN from 3.5.1976; 3-46(?); 3-02 04.1977-1.4.1980; IRAN 1.4.1980-6.1.1981; delivery date 154°Gruppo 6.1.1981, 6-11 3.81-5.83 delivery date 132°Gruppo 20.10.1982, 3-11 8.83-18.12.84 132 Gruppo 3 Stormo at Villafranca damaged cat.R.2 Villafranca 08.1983, wfu with 3.557 flight hours; delivery date to Vigna di Valle 5.11.1985 preserved in hangar Museo Storico dell' Aeronautica Militare Italiana at Vigna di Valle, Roma display Pratica di Mare AB May November 1985; restoration Grosseto 1995; static display at the Pratica di Mare F-104 farewell and 50th birthday 2004; October 2023 noted.
